### Saylor’s Strategy Adds $1.57B in BTC, Positioning Asset as Ultimate AI Hedge
2026-03-20 00:39:13 · Sentiment: Bullish · Impact: 7/10 · Sources: 2

MicroStrategy (referred to as Strategy) has acquired an additional 22,337 Bitcoin for $1.57 billion, bringing its total holdings to 761,068 BTC. Executive Chairman Michael Saylor argues that Bitcoin is the premier 'digital capital' capable of resisting the terminal value compression caused by AI-driven industry disruption.

### SCOTUS Tariff Ruling Sparks Trump Outcry as Peter Schiff Rejects 'Rip Off' Narrative
2026-02-21 09:32:25 · Sentiment: Neutral · Impact: 5/10 · Sources: 2

A landmark Supreme Court ruling limiting executive tariff authority has drawn a sharp rebuke from Donald Trump, while economist Peter Schiff challenges the underlying protectionist logic. The decision marks a significant shift in trade policy power, potentially altering the landscape for global supply chains and domestic inflation.
